HomeMy WebLinkAboutMINUTES - 12132011 - C.85RECOMMENDATION(S):
Approve and authorize the Health Services Director, or his designee, to execute, on behalf
of the County, Novation Contract #74–299-6 with Anka Behavioral Health, Inc., a
non-profit corporation, in an amount not to exceed $768,690, to implement the Mental
Health Services Act (MHSA) Community Services and Supports Program, for the period
from July 1, 2011 through June 30, 2012. This Contract includes a six-month automatic
extension through December 31, 2012, in an amount not to exceed $384,345.
FISCAL IMPACT:
This Contract is funded 53% by Federal Medi-Cal and 47% by State Mental Health Services
Act (Prop 63).

On January 11, 2011 the Board of Supervisors approved Contract #74 299-5 with Anka
Behavioral Health, Inc., for the period from July 1, 2010 through June 30, 2011, which
included a six-month automatic extension through December 31, 2011, to implement the
Mental Health Services Act (MHSA) Community Services and Supports Program.
Approval of Contract #74-299-6 will allow Contractor to continue providing services
through June 30, 2012.
CONSEQUENCE OF NEGATIVE ACTION:
If this contract is not approved, clients will have reduced access to residential, community
living, socialization, vocational and Medi-Cal rehabilitative day treatment services they
require.
